Private doctors lose out as majority of South Africans increasingly opt for state clinics

02 June 2016 - 17:59
By Ernest Mabuza

Public health institutions are still a first port of call for the majority of households whose members fall ill or have accidents. This is the finding of the General Household Survey 2015‚ an annual household survey conducted by StatsSA since 2002.The survey is aimed at determining the progress of development in the country and measures the performance of programmes as well as the quality of service delivery in a number of key service sectors in the country‚ including health.
